Key Differences
In short — HP Victus outperforms the cheaper MSI GF63 on the selected game parameters. However, the worse performing MSI GF63 is a better bang for your buck.
Advantages of MSI GF63 Gaming Laptop
- Up to 49% cheaper than HP Victus - $769.00 vs $1499.00
- Up to 41% better value when playing Valorant than HP Victus - $2.10 vs $3.53 per FPS
Advantages of HP Victus Gaming Laptop
- Performs up to 16% better in Valorant than MSI GF63 - 425 vs 366 FPS

MSI GF63 Gaming Laptop | vs | HP Victus Gaming Laptop |
---|---|---|
Unknown | Release Date | Unknown |
Core i5-10500 | CPU | Ryzen 7 5800H |
GeForce GTX 1650 Mobile | GPU | GeForce RTX 3050 Mobile |
16 GB | RAM | 32 GB |
1 TB SSD | Storage | 1 TB SSD |
1920x1080 | Resolution | 1920x1080 |
60 Hz | Refresh Rate | 144 Hz |
15.6" | Screen Size | 15.6" |
